public class KubernetesAPIServiceImpl extends org.elasticsearch.common.component.AbstractLifecycleComponent<KubernetesAPIService> implements KubernetesAPIService
KubernetesAPIService.Fields| Constructor and Description |
|---|
KubernetesAPIServiceImpl(org.elasticsearch.common.settings.Settings settings) |
| Modifier and Type | Method and Description |
|---|---|
io.fabric8.kubernetes.client.KubernetesClient |
client() |
protected void |
doClose() |
protected void |
doStart() |
protected void |
doStop() |
io.fabric8.kubernetes.api.model.Endpoints |
endpoints()
Return a collection of IP addresses for the service endpoints
|
addLifecycleListener, close, lifecycleState, removeLifecycleListener, start, stoplogDeprecatedSetting, logRemovedSetting, nodeNamecl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ait@Inject public KubernetesAPIServiceImpl(org.elasticsearch.common.settings.Settings settings)
public io.fabric8.kubernetes.api.model.Endpoints endpoints()
KubernetesAPIServiceendpoints in interface KubernetesAPIServicepublic io.fabric8.kubernetes.client.KubernetesClient client()
protected void doStart()
throws org.elasticsearch.ElasticsearchException
doStart in class org.elasticsearch.common.component.AbstractLifecycleComponent<KubernetesAPIService>org.elasticsearch.ElasticsearchExceptionprotected void doStop()
throws org.elasticsearch.ElasticsearchException
doStop in class org.elasticsearch.common.component.AbstractLifecycleComponent<KubernetesAPIService>org.elasticsearch.ElasticsearchExceptionprotected void doClose()
throws org.elasticsearch.ElasticsearchException
doClose in class org.elasticsearch.common.component.AbstractLifecycleComponent<KubernetesAPIService>org.elasticsearch.ElasticsearchExceptionCopyright © 2015-2016. All Rights Reserved.